Web1 mrt. 2024 · Assalamu alaikum comes from the Arabic word salaam, which means “peace.”Salaam is derived from the same root that the word Islam comes from.The word alaikum is the word ala, which means “on,” combined with a suffix that changes the meaning into “upon you.”. Webas-salaamu 3aleikum (peace be with you). الله يسلمك May God protect you! allah yusallmak! The Arabic name for God is allah. The name is used by Christians and Muslims alike. All Arabs use the name of God a great deal in everyday speech, far more than is normal in most other cultures.
